Most common Mercedes-benz 614d camper MOT faults
These are the faults and advisories recorded most often across Mercedes-benz 614d camper MOT tests:
- Offside Front Brake pipe corroded, covered in grease or other material (1.1.11 (c)) (5 times)
- Offside Rear Inner Tyre slightly damaged/cracking or perishing (5.2.3 (d) (ii)) (4 times)
- Power steering pipe/hose slightly corroded (2.1.5 (g) (i)) (3 times)
- Brake pipe corroded, covered in grease or other material Front to rear (1.1.11 (c)) (2 times)
- Offside Steering linkage ball joint ball joint dust cover damaged or deteriorated, but preventing the ingress of dirt from box (2.1.3 (g) (i)) (2 times)
- Steering box has seepage (2.1.1 (e) (i)) (2 times)
- both rear brakes slightly binding (1 times)
- Nearside Front wiper blade splitting (1 times)
- Nearside Front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ively (3.4 (b) (ii)) (1 times)
- Offside Front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ively (3.4 (b) (ii)) (1 times)
- Brake load sensing valve linkage defective but function not impaired (1.1.17 (a)) (1 times)
- Exhaust has a minor leak of exhaust gases (6.1.2 (a)) (1 times)
- Nearside Rear Service brake binding but not excessively (1.2.1 (f)) (1 times)
- Power steering component has slight seepage from a component (2.1.5 (a)) (1 times)
- Steering linkage ball joint ball joint dust cover damaged or deteriorated, but preventing the ingress of dirt Drop arm from box (2.1.3 (g) (i)) (1 times)
